Hi All,

I am trying to host a foreign control ( may be a usercontrol or some other
control
like a as tabcontrol ) as one of the columns of DataGridView.

As per my knowledge, I derived two classes:
DataGridViewUserControlColumn: DataGridViewColumn,
DataGridViewUserControlCell : DataGridViewCell

I have reached to a point where I can display the column on the DataGridView
and each cell has a usercontrol. But when I scroll the DataGridView, the
usercontrols
fail to scroll or change position. They remain where they are.

I am guessing that I haven't derived my two classes well ?
Any code sample will be of great help.

Below is my sample code that I was working around:

-----------------------------------------------------------------------------------------

using System;
using System.Windows.Forms;

public class CalendarColumn : DataGridViewColumn
{
public CalendarColumn()
: base()
{
}

public override DataGridViewCell CellTemplate
{
get
{
return base.CellTemplate;
}
set
{
// Ensure that the cell used for the template is a CalendarCell.
if (value != null &&
!value.GetType().IsAssignableFrom(typeof(CalendarCell)))
{
throw new InvalidCastException("Must be a CalendarCell");
}
base.CellTemplate = value;
}
}
}

public class CalendarCell : DataGridViewTextBoxCell
{
private Button btn = new Button();
private static int counter = 0;
private int thisButtonCount;

public CalendarCell()
: base()
{
// Use the short date format.
this.Style.Format = "d";
counter++;
thisButtonCount = counter;

this.btn.Text = thisButtonCount.ToString();
}

public override void InitializeEditingControl(int rowIndex, object
initialFormattedValue, DataGridViewCellStyle dataGridViewCellStyle)
{
// Set the value of the editing control to the current cell value.
base.InitializeEditingControl(rowIndex, initialFormattedValue,
dataGridViewCellStyle);
CalendarEditingControl ctl =
DataGridView.EditingControl as CalendarEditingControl;
ctl.Value = (DateTime)this.Value;
}

protected override void Paint(System.Drawing.Graphics graphics,
System.Drawing.Rectangle clipBounds,
System.Drawing.Rectangle cellBounds, int rowIndex,
DataGridViewElementStates cellState,
object value, object formattedValue, string errorText,
DataGridViewCellStyle cellStyle,
DataGridViewAdvancedBorderStyle advancedBorderStyle,
DataGridViewPaintParts paintParts)
{
//throw new Exception("The method or operation is not implemented.");
base.Paint(graphics, clipBounds, cellBounds, rowIndex, cellState,
value, formattedValue, errorText, cellStyle,
advancedBorderStyle, paintParts);

btn.Size = cellBounds.Size;
btn.Location = cellBounds.Location;
this.DataGridView.Controls.Add(btn);
}

public Button GetControl
{
get { return btn; }
}
public override Type EditType
{
get
{
// Return the type of the editing contol that CalendarCell uses.
return typeof(CalendarEditingControl);
}
}

public override Type ValueType
{
get
{
// Return the type of the value that CalendarCell contains.
return typeof(DateTime);
}
}

public override object DefaultNewRowValue
{
get
{
// Use the current date and time as the default value.
return DateTime.Now;
}
}
}


class CalendarEditingControl : DateTimePicker, IDataGridViewEditingControl
{
DataGridView dataGridView;
private bool valueChanged = false;
int rowIndex;

public CalendarEditingControl()
{
this.Format = DateTimePickerFormat.Short;
}

// Implements the
IDataGridViewEditingControl.EditingControlFormattedValue
// property.
public object EditingControlFormattedValue
{
get
{
return this.Value.ToShortDateString();
}
set
{
String newValue = value as String;
if (newValue != null)
{
this.Value = DateTime.Parse(newValue);
}
}
}

// Implements the
// IDataGridViewEditingControl.GetEditingControlFormattedValue method.
public object GetEditingControlFormattedValue(
DataGridViewDataErrorContexts context)
{
return EditingControlFormattedValue;
}

// Implements the
// IDataGridViewEditingControl.ApplyCellStyleToEditingControl method.
public void ApplyCellStyleToEditingControl(
DataGridViewCellStyle dataGridViewCellStyle)
{
this.Font = dataGridViewCellStyle.Font;
this.CalendarForeColor = dataGridViewCellStyle.ForeColor;
this.CalendarMonthBackground = dataGridViewCellStyle.BackColor;
}

// Implements the IDataGridViewEditingControl.EditingControlRowIndex
// property.
public int EditingControlRowIndex
{
get
{
return rowIndex;
}
set
{
rowIndex = value;
}
}

// Implements the IDataGridViewEditingControl.EditingControlWantsInputKey
// method.
public bool EditingControlWantsInputKey(
Keys key, bool dataGridViewWantsInputKey)
{
// Let the DateTimePicker handle the keys listed.
switch (key & Keys.KeyCode)
{
case Keys.Left:
case Keys.Up:
case Keys.Down:
case Keys.Right:
case Keys.Home:
case Keys.End:
case Keys.PageDown:
case Keys.PageUp:
return true;
default:
return false;
}
}

// Implements the
IDataGridViewEditingControl.PrepareEditingControlForEdit
// method.
public void PrepareEditingControlForEdit(bool selectAll)
{
// No preparation needs to be done.
}

// Implements the IDataGridViewEditingControl
// .RepositionEditingControlOnValueChange property.
public bool RepositionEditingControlOnValueChange
{
get
{
return false;
}
}

// Implements the IDataGridViewEditingControl
// .EditingControlDataGridView property.
public DataGridView EditingControlDataGridView
{
get
{
return dataGridView;
}
set
{
dataGridView = value;
}
}

// Implements the IDataGridViewEditingControl
// .EditingControlValueChanged property.
public bool EditingControlValueChanged
{
get
{
return valueChanged;
}
set
{
valueChanged = value;
}
}

// Implements the IDataGridViewEditingControl
// .EditingPanelCursor property.
public Cursor EditingPanelCursor
{
get
{
return base.Cursor;
}
}

protected override void OnValueChanged(EventArgs eventargs)
{
// Notify the DataGridView that the contents of the cell
// have changed.
valueChanged = true;
this.EditingControlDataGridView.NotifyCurrentCellDirty(true);
base.OnValueChanged(eventargs);
}
}

public class Form1 : Form
{
private DataGridView dataGridView1 = new DataGridView();

[STAThreadAttribute()]
public static void Main()
{
Application.Run(new Form1());
}

public Form1()
{
this.dataGridView1.Dock = DockStyle.Fill;
this.Controls.Add(this.dataGridView1);
this.Load += new EventHandler(Form1_Load);
//this.dataGridView1.CellFormatting +=new
DataGridViewCellFormattingEventHandler(dataGridView1_CellFormatting);
this.Text = "DataGridView calendar column demo";
this.dataGridView1.AllowUserToAddRows = false;
}

//public void dataGridView1_CellFormatting(object sender,
DataGridViewCellFormattingEventArgs e)
//{

//}

private void Form1_Load(object sender, EventArgs e)
{
CalendarColumn col = new CalendarColumn();
CalendarCell cell = new CalendarCell();
col.CellTemplate = cell;

this.dataGridView1.Columns.Add(col);
this.dataGridView1.RowCount = 5;
foreach (DataGridViewRow row in this.dataGridView1.Rows)
{
row.Cells[0].Value = DateTime.Now;
}
}
}


----------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------

Below is the reference link for above code:


http://msdn2.microsoft.com/en-us/library/7tas5c80
